Light Fixtures That Complement the Room 

It’s time to move past planes of fluorescent lights on the ceiling. Instead, LEDs take form in recessed lights, pendants, and linear lighting for a dynamic design. Plus, LEDs can be intelligently controlled for a customizable appearance. 

Choose fixtures that will complement the room’s layout and arrangement. For example, if your meeting room table is round, consider how lights can accentuate the shape. If you’re unsure how to approach the space, a lighting designer can create an eye-catching interior for your business. 

Color Temperature for Energy & Productivity 

LED lights aren’t only more energy efficient. They can also be intelligently controlled by a smart lighting system like Lutron or Crestron. Through the system, you’ll fine-tune the color temperature and brightness of bulbs, so they appear bright white during the day to inspire energy and alertness. In the late afternoon, lights can automatically shift to a warmer color temperature for a comfortable ambiance. 

Flexible Automation & Control 

Smart lighting settings are only handy if it’s convenient and easy to use. In a Lutron or Crestron lighting system, you can access lights from a phone app, tablet, wall control panel, or keypad buttons with settings like “Meeting” or “Brainstorm” that instantly adjust lights and shades. 

You can also schedule lights to automatically power on and off at specified times, saving time and energy. And with a press of a button, you can alter the room’s lighting to look “just right” for every activity. 

Minimize Glare with Motorized Shades 

What about natural light? Integrate motorized shades into your lighting system to easily control when and where window shades open and close. Sunlight is proven to improve our moods, so let the daylight in with a press of a button or via an automated schedule. 

And when it’s time to watch a presentation in the conference room? In one command, drapes or shades will close, darkening the room. Shades can also lower once the sun strikes the window, reducing glare on computer screens. Sheer shades will still let ambient light in without harsh sun rays so that you can enjoy the sunshine without glare.
